What the process involves
Mask fit testing is a practical procedure used to verify that a respirator forms a proper seal on the wearer’s face. The test typically includes selecting the correct respirator size, conducting a user seal check, and performing a series of measurements to assess the seal performance. Employers mask fit testing must ensure that staff understand the steps and follow the procedure consistently to maintain protection against airborne contaminants. Regular practice helps identify issues such as facial hair interference or strap elasticity that could compromise effectiveness, making ongoing communication essential.
Common pitfalls to avoid
Successful fit testing hinges on attention to detail during both selection and wearing. Common obstacles include improper donning technique, unsure fit due to facial movements, and environmental factors like humidity affecting the seal. Additionally, the willingness of staff to report discomfort or perceived seal loss is crucial, as hidden gaps can undermine safety. Managers should provide clear demonstrations and checklists to reduce human error and foster a culture of safety-first behaviour within teams.
Choosing the right respirator
Selecting the correct respirator requires understanding both the work environment and the specific hazards present. Factors such as work duration, level of airflow, and potential exposure guide the choice between half-face and full-face designs. Fit testing works alongside other assessment tools to confirm compatibility, but it also emphasises the importance of comfort and user compliance. When workers feel comfortable with their equipment, adherence to safety protocols improves and incident risk decreases.
Maintaining compliance and records
Compliance is an ongoing responsibility, with records kept to demonstrate that each employee has undergone successful mask fit testing and has continued to use the equipment correctly. Regular retraining sessions reinforce best practices and address wear or equipment changes. Employers should schedule routine refreshers aligned with updates to standards and equipment models, ensuring that the workforce remains protected as products and guidelines evolve. Documentation supports audits and reinforces accountability across the organisation.
